z0ton wrote:Seriously im sure that doesnt make sense... Can anyone recommend what size wastegate to use with a T3/T4 running around 10-12psi??


just run a 38mm its the most common size to buy.

z0ton wrote:Seriously im sure that doesnt make sense... Can anyone recommend what size wastegate to use with a T3/T4 running around 10-12psi??


A 38mm gate will be fine, others here use the same size gate with t3/4s

Im running a gen Tial 38mm one and T3/4, holds boost fine, no problemo
